To find the volume \( V \) of a sphere, you can use the formula:
\[
V = \frac{4}{3} \pi r^3
\]
where \( r \) is the radius of the sphere. Given that the radius is \( 9 \) cm, we can substitute this value into the formula:
\[
V = \frac{4}{3} \pi (9)^3
\]
First, calculate \( 9^3 \):
\[
9^3 = 729
\]
Now substitute that value back into the volume formula:
\[
V = \frac{4}{3} \pi (729)
\]
Next, multiply \( 729 \) by \( \frac{4}{3} \):
\[
V = \frac{4 \times 729}{3} \pi = \frac{2916}{3} \pi = 972 \pi
\]
Thus, the volume of the sphere is:
\[
\boxed{972\pi} \quad \text{cm}^3
\]
